This Brown Zameen Transitional Wool Rug offers a blend of traditional craftsmanship and adaptable design. Hand-knotted from high-quality wool in Central Asia, this rug measures 9 feet 3 inches by 12 feet 5 inches, providing a substantial foundation for various living spaces.
Crafted from durable wool fibers, the rug naturally resists stains and wear, making it suitable for active areas of the home. The hand-knotted construction highlights artisanal skill, ensuring each piece is unique and built for longevity. This traditional method also contributes to the rug's substantial feel and overall resilience.
The Zameen collection features a transitional style that combines natural aesthetics with contemporary appeal. Its design showcases horizontal bands with textured block patterns, rendered in a palette of earthy brown tones complemented by lighter natural and beige shades. This allows the rug to integrate into diverse interior themes, from rustic to modern minimalist designs.
With its large dimensions, this rug is suitable for anchoring main living areas such as living rooms, dining rooms, or spacious bedrooms. The natural material and construction reflect a commitment to timeless design and durable home furnishings.
